En savoir plus sur le livre

The narrative explores Mason's observations of Knight, who impresses him with his knowledge of music and medicine. Although Mason has been in the country for three weeks and isn't significantly better, he finds comfort in Knight's expertise and straightforward approach to his medical treatment. The interplay between their discussions highlights the contrast between artistic and medical knowledge, showcasing Knight's intelligence and Mason's growing trust in him.
